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
var module = (function() {
var privateMethod = function() {
// определение метода
};
return {
publicMethod: function() {
return privateMethod();
}
};
})();
// config.json
{
"param1": "value1",
"param2": "value2"
}
// app.js
var config = require('./config.json');
config.param1 // value1
Совет 1. SQL запросы лучше хранить отформатированными
Совет 2. Жизнь становится проще, когда API различных компонентов принимает на вход любой формат
Совет 3. Разукрасьте консоль и отформатируйте вывод информации
Совет 4. Оборачивайте все API в try/catch
Совет 5. Собирайте запросы в конфиги
Совет 6. Выносите все в конфиги
Совет 7. Работа с файлами и Модуль Social Link для СЕО
Притом, чтобы не страдать с callback-функциями и различными проблемами асинхронности, всю работу с файлами я всегда делал в синхронном режиме.
Совет 8. Без callback`ов жизнь проще
Пол года назад я подумал: «А может книгу написать?», и таки написал.
Сюрреализм на JavaScript. Советы по разработке на NodeJS